It's in fact the main inhibitory neurotransmitter system in brain circuits. Gamma-Aminobutyric Acid is a relaxation neurotransmitter that the body produces naturally when we're preparing to sleep, so the strategy of utilizing GABA supplements to signify the brain that it's time to relax makes sense - stress reduction strategies. What's not totally clear, however, is how reliable oral GABA supplements are in activating those benefits.

While some research studies have actually shown that GABA can cross the blood-brain barrier, others have actually shown the opposite, recommending a possible placebo effect behind perceived benefits of the supplements. Scientists concur that more research is needed to figure out how advantageous GABA supplements really are. In 2017, Gwyneth Paltrow's GOOP promoted a $120 brand of bio-frequency sticker labels, causing a short-term viral moment for the tech. way to reduce stress. Unfortunately for supporters of the devices, the response wasn't fantastic, with Mark Shelhamer, former chief scientist at NASA's human research division, especially decrying the GOOP-endorsed item as "snake oil." Although the NuCalm website discusses that "each disc holds the electro-magnetic frequency patterns of GABA and its precursors to provide a pure biosignal to your body," it's not clear exactly how positioning the sticker on your wrist triggers that shipment.
